Story
We adopted Coco about 2.5 years ago. He is a small 9 year old mixed breed dog. He really likes being petted, loves walks and even going for a run, but is also OK to lay low at home. Due to our busy routine we aren’t always able to take him out everyday. He likes small, squishy toys and chasing squirrels in our backyard. We haven’t had much experience with him spending time with other pets, but when he’s at the park with other dogs, he’s always Ok and sometimes just keeps to himself. An ideal home would be someone who has time to take him out for walks and to chill with him at home, preferably a female since he seems to be much more comfortable around women than men, at least at first. Coco knows to use the doggy door to go outside and is also crate-trained. He is neutered, microchipped, vaccination up to date. Coco has a heart murmur, and needs to take medication (Vetmedin) twice a day. The cost of the medication is about $60 per month.

Story
Chip earned this name for two reasons: he's a 10 pound chi, like a chip of wood, i.e. a small part of a big dog, and also he's amazingly chipper at all times, taking off from the front stoop like a long jumper and sort of hopping around on his wobbly back legs at quite a rate of speed. He gets along fine with other dogs, though a little awkward. He can be a little shy and, as with many of them, he'll need a little understanding as he settles in to his new home on his time. Though he follows his foster mom around constantly, his idea of affection seems to be head butts in the morning and occasionally sitting next to her on the couch. He's still getting used to the idea of being loved. We think that he's about 10-years-old and he is 10 lbs. He is hearing impaired but has adjusted fine to this. Chip is very happy to meet another day and we are thrilled to have him in our care. He will do well in a mellow, adult home where he is surrounded by understanding and lots and lots of love.

Story
This little charmer may only have one eye and a toothless grin, but he makes up for it with a huge personality. Pepe gets along well with other dogs, though he’ll do best in a home without children since he can be a bit feisty at times. Pepe’s past hasn’t slowed him down - he came to us with a previously broken jaw that healed on its own, so he does best with soft food. While he has a couple of teeth left, his heart murmur means we won’t be pursuing further dental work. At the moment, he isn’t on any long-term medications, just some ear medication for a minor infection. He is about 8 years old and a whopping 6 lbs. He’s a boy who knows what he likes and isn’t afraid to let you know! Above all, Pepe adores snuggling under cozy blankets, so his forever family will need to make sure he has plenty to burrow into. If you’re looking for a spunky, opinionated, and oh-so-snuggly companion, Pepe just might be your guy.

Story
Eva lived in an assisted living facility with her beloved Papa. After he passed, another resident tried to care for her, but it quickly became too much. When the family reached out to us, we knew right away that this sweet girl belonged with Tails of Gray. 8-year-old Eva is a mellow, house-trained little lady who loves to cuddle, gets along beautifully with both people and dogs, and is happiest snuggled on the couch surrounded by a mountain of blankies. Aside from a heart murmur and minor arthritis, she is considered healthy. She arrived a bit underweight at 12 lbs, but she’s steadily filling out. Since joining us, Eva has truly blossomed — even showing a cute, playful side we hadn’t seen before. She’s ready for the next special chapter of her life and can’t wait to meet her forever family.

Story
Mika is a gentle, friendly girl with a sweet soul. At around 6 years old and weighing just 10 pounds, she may be small in size, but she has a big heart and gets along well with dogs of all sizes. Mika is a quiet companion who rarely barks and sleeps peacefully through the night on her dog bed. While she’s not a big cuddler, Mika happily offers her belly for rubs and enjoys being near her people. She's still working on her house training and currently needs a little help getting outside to do her business. Mika enjoys short walks—about a quarter mile is her comfort zone—and doesn't need much more to feel content. She’s shown little interest in the feral cats she encounters on her walks, so she would likely do well in a home with a cat. If you're looking for a calm, loving, and low-maintenance companion, Mika could be the perfect match.
